Wihaan Phra Mongkol Bopit, Ayutthaya

Wihaan Phra Mongkol Bopit is home to Thailand's largest seated bronze Buddha.

The great Buddha image is housed in a somewhat cramped wihaan, built in 1956 in the style of the original, which was destroyed in 1767.

The Buddha statue was either brought from Sukhothai or copied from a Sukhothai image. It was erected here in 1615 by King Ekatosarot, in honor of his brother Naresuan, who drove the Burmese from Sukhothai.
